Hey All,
Name is Brandon from Newfoundland Canada.
Figured I'd start a little build journal. As I've done it for my outback and sti in the past and currently still updating my sti one haha
Dont plan on this car being a crazy build like my previous ones. Had a bagged, flared and big turbo sti and a slammed, semi built outback. Only going to be simple bolt ons and a few writes ups. Mostly just for me to keep all my info for future reference.
So some stuff thats currently done to my R is Rally Armour mud flaps, Carbon door pieces and door handle overlays, rod colored knobs, CF overlayf for the steering wheel, Stage 1 PRL intake. Superspeed wheels, fog light and indicator overlays as well as tail light reverse/single light overlays and CF mirror caps. Ill def need to get more pics of some of these things as I did not really do so haha
Stuff that I have ordered are rear reflector lights are getting LED brake lights, wheel air caps in red, and hood scoop overlay
Stuff im ordering within the next month is KTuner V1.2, Front splitter, PRL catless dp, PRL intercooler core and radium dual catch can which I will do write ups on installs.
